The submitted reports consistently retain the ordered find, fix, track, target, engage, and assess functions; the architectural change is that those functions need not be bound in advance to one sensor, headquarters, network, and effector.

At the moment of execution, one pathway through the web still behaves as a chain. The web changes when and how that pathway is assembled, compared, rerouted, and audited.

A physically distributed architecture can remain logically centralized if every route depends on one cloud, identity service, fusion engine, gateway, classification domain, or approval authority.

A defensible marketplace evaluates hard eligibility before comparative utility: authority, identity, provenance, releasability, and assessment should be fail-closed gates, while timeliness, resilience, capacity, auditability, and reversibility may inform ranking among the remaining options.

Integrity attacks can be more consequential than visible denial because plausible false tracks, manipulated confidence, stale telemetry, or altered timing can induce confident but incorrect decisions.

Uncertainty can multiply while the interface presents one deceptively precise score. Correlated sensor errors, stale tracks, domain shift, deception, and calibration drift can all survive into the final recommendation.

The reports describe a structural mismatch: the legacy system is optimized for a bounded product with one sponsor, program office, baseline, contractor, budget line, test plan, and sustainment organization, while a kill web is a continuously changing system of systems.

The problem is not simply that acquisition law forbids agility. Existing pathways and authorities may be flexible, but they operate inside requirements, budgeting, test, cybersecurity, sustainment, and organizational systems that remain platform-centric.
